Sharjah Islamic Bank launches 'Zone' package for companies in Al Hamriya Free Zone

Sharjah Islamic Bank (SIB), in collaboration with the Al Hamriyah Free Zone Authority-Sharjah, has launched its latest banking programme, the 'Zone' package for companies registered in Al Hamriyah Free Zone in Sharjah, to facilitate and further ease banking procedures and transactions for companies and investors while enabling them to access exceptional services.

Al Sahlawi added that Al Hamriya Free Zone in Sharjah has a bank branch that offers banking services to all members in Al Hamriya and its nearby areas, including Umm Al Quwain. The new package was launched after conducting an in-depth study on investors' needs there, and will run until June 2014.
Companies and investors wishing to open an account in the bank branch in Al Hamriya needs to have a minimum balance of AED5,000. They will be able to avail of a number of privileges, such as a specially designed cheque book with the possibility of large cash finance and participating in online banking service (Weyy@com) for companies that enable them to freely and safely access their accounts and complete their transactions round-the-clock along with a phone banking service.
The Bank recently launched its latest banking programme, the 'Red Carpet' package, in line with its strategy for the second quarter of 2013 that aims to increase the sales of finance products and expand the base of customers who transfer their salaries to the bank. The 'Red Carpet' package targets customers working within three key sectors, namely government institutions and companies, semi-government institutions and companies in the UAE, and Sharjah's major corporations.
Since it was established in 1975, Sharjah Islamic Bank has gone from strength to strength. Today, the bank has a rapidly expanding network of 26 branches throughout the UAE supported by a growing number of ATM's and CDM's.
